I just don't see why it makes any sense to have Wikiversity as part of
Wikibooks. The two projects would be likely to feed off each other -
as the development of courses would thus need textbooks, which would
help Wikibooks.

But they're not one and the same. Wikibooks is about making textbooks.
Wikiversity would be about learning stuff through organised courses.

It'd be ideal if the faculty system that's already templated out on
Wikibooks was taken live, because if they then organised themselves,
they'd have a much better chance of putting together a textbook that
made any sense. That would then be used as part of a course - and also
put on Wikibooks, benefiting both communities.
